#043499 - RGB(4, 52, 153) - Smalt Color FAQ

What is the color code for Smalt?

Hex color code for Smalt color is #043499. RGB color code for smalt color is rgb(4, 52, 153).

What is the RGB value of #043499?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#043499 is rgb(4, 52, 153).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'4' indicates the intensity of the red component, '52' represents the green component's intensity, and '153'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#043499.

What does RGB 4,52,153 mean?

The RGB color 4, 52, 153 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 003399.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Smalt.
